President of Ukraine, Volodymyr Zelenskyy has posted on social media that since October 10th, 30 per cent of Ukraine’s power stations have been destroyed by Russia, causing massive blackouts across the country. He suggests Russia’s missiles are aimed where they are to deprive people of water, electricity and heat as winter begins.
Ukraine’s Defence Department has posted that between October 7th and 18th, Russia carried out more than 190 strikes with missiles and kamikaze drones in 16 regions of the country, with more than 70 deaths and over 240 injured.
